Skip to content

Healthy and Nutritious High-Calorie Foods to Gain Weight

4 min read

According to a study on overfeeding, gaining weight healthily involves building muscle and healthy fat, not just increasing body fat. For many, the challenge isn't losing weight but figuring out what is high in calories to gain weight effectively and safely. This requires focusing on nutrient-dense, calorie-rich foods rather than empty calories from junk food.

Quick Summary

This guide outlines healthy, high-calorie foods that promote weight gain, emphasizing nutrient-dense options like nuts, avocados, and whole grains. It provides strategies for creating a calorie surplus, incorporating healthy fats and proteins, and offers meal ideas and a comparison table of food choices. Healthy weight gain focuses on building muscle and healthy fat stores, not just accumulating body fat.

Key Points

  • Focus on Nutrient-Dense Foods: Prioritize calories from whole foods like nuts, avocados, and whole grains rather than processed, sugary snacks to promote healthy weight gain.

  • Increase Healthy Fats: Incorporate calorie-dense healthy fats from sources such as nuts, seeds, nut butters, and oils like olive and avocado oil to easily boost your daily calorie intake.

  • Prioritize High-Quality Protein: Consume adequate protein from sources like eggs, red meat, fatty fish, and dairy to build and repair muscle mass, especially when combined with strength training.

  • Strategize with Calorie-Rich Beverages: Use smoothies and whole milk to add liquid calories, which can be easier to consume for those with a low appetite.

  • Eat More Frequently: Aim for 3 meals and 2-3 nutritious snacks a day to maintain a consistent calorie surplus without feeling overly full at once.

  • Incorporate Complex Carbs: Fuel your body and workouts with energy from complex carbohydrates like rice, potatoes, and oats, which provide steady energy and calories.

  • Combine with Strength Training: Pair your high-calorie diet with a resistance training program to ensure that the weight gained is primarily lean muscle mass, not just fat.

  • Enhance Meals with Calorie Boosters: Add extra calories to existing meals with simple additions like sprinkling cheese on dishes, adding extra oil when cooking, or topping oatmeal with nuts and dried fruit.

In This Article

Understanding the Calorie Surplus for Weight Gain

To gain weight, you must consume more calories than your body burns, a state known as a calorie surplus. For steady weight gain, a daily surplus of 300 to 500 extra calories is often recommended, while a faster pace might require 700 to 1,000 extra calories per day. The key is to achieve this surplus with healthy, nutrient-dense foods rather than junk food, which can lead to unhealthy fat gain and other health problems.

Incorporating Healthy Fats and Proteins

Healthy fats and proteins are cornerstones of a successful weight gain strategy. They are calorie-dense and provide the building blocks for muscle mass. Protein is especially crucial for repairing and building muscle tissue, particularly when combined with strength training.

Healthy Fats:

  • Avocados: One large avocado can contain over 360 calories from healthy monounsaturated fats. They are also rich in fiber, potassium, and vitamins.
  • Nuts and Nut Butters: A handful of almonds or walnuts packs around 170-190 calories, plus protein and healthy fats. Spreading nut butter on toast or adding it to smoothies is an easy way to boost calories.
  • Oils: Olive oil, coconut oil, and avocado oil are extremely calorie-dense, with one tablespoon providing around 120 calories. Drizzle them over salads or vegetables during cooking.

Proteins for Muscle Growth:

  • Red Meats: Fattier cuts of red meat, such as steak, are packed with protein and iron, essential for building muscle tissue. They also contain leucine, an amino acid that stimulates muscle protein synthesis.
  • Eggs: Whole eggs are a convenient and affordable source of high-quality protein and fats, with one large egg providing about 70-90 calories.
  • Fatty Fish: Salmon and other oily fish are excellent sources of protein and heart-healthy omega-3 fatty acids. A 3-ounce serving of salmon can provide around 200 calories.

Boosting Caloric Intake with Complex Carbohydrates

Complex carbohydrates provide a sustained source of energy, helping to fuel workouts and support weight gain. Unlike simple sugars that cause energy spikes and crashes, complex carbs release energy gradually.

  • Rice: This is a low-cost and convenient carb source. One cup of cooked white rice provides over 200 calories.
  • Potatoes: Both regular and sweet potatoes are versatile, nutrient-rich sources of complex carbs. Baking or mashing them with butter or cheese can significantly increase calorie content.
  • Oats and Granola: A bowl of oatmeal made with whole milk and topped with nuts, dried fruit, or a drizzle of honey makes for a calorie-dense breakfast. Granola is also a concentrated source of calories.

Integrating High-Calorie Beverages and Snacks

For those who struggle with large meal portions, calorie-rich beverages and strategic snacking throughout the day are effective strategies.

Beverages:

  • Homemade Protein Smoothies: Blend whole milk or full-fat yogurt with fruits like bananas or mangoes, nut butter, and a scoop of protein powder for a high-calorie drink.
  • Whole Milk: Opting for whole milk over skim adds more calories and fat per serving. It can be consumed on its own or used in recipes.

Snacks:

  • Dried Fruit: Raisins, dates, and apricots are calorie-dense due to their low water content. They are easy to add to cereals, yogurts, or trail mix.
  • Full-Fat Yogurt and Cheese: Full-fat dairy products are rich in protein, fat, and calcium. Adding granola or dried fruit to yogurt or pairing cheese with crackers makes for a substantial snack.

Calorie-Dense Foods Comparison Table

Food Category Example Item Calories per Serving Nutrients Weight Gain Impact
Healthy Fats 1 oz almonds ~170-190 Healthy fats, protein, fiber Excellent for calorie boosting
Protein 1 large egg ~70-90 High-quality protein, fats Supports muscle repair and growth
Carbohydrates 1 cup cooked rice ~204 Carbs, minimal fat Sustained energy, fuels workouts
Dairy 1 cup whole milk ~150 Protein, fats, calcium Adds significant calories easily
Fruit 1 large avocado ~365 Monounsaturated fats, fiber Highly calorie-dense whole food
Beverage Homemade Smoothie ~400-600+ Protein, carbs, fats, vitamins Liquid calories for easy consumption

Putting it into Practice for Healthy Weight Gain

To gain weight successfully, consistency is key. Plan your meals and snacks in advance to ensure you meet your daily calorie goals. Combining your diet with a resistance training program is critical to ensure weight gain comes from building muscle rather than just fat. Increasing portion sizes of nutrient-rich foods, having frequent meals (e.g., 3 meals and 2-3 snacks), and using high-calorie add-ins like nuts, cheese, and healthy oils are all practical steps to increase your intake. Avoid filling up on excessive amounts of low-calorie, high-fiber vegetables that may curb your appetite before you reach your calorie target. Focus on making your food flavorful with sauces and spices to make eating more enjoyable. Remember that this is a marathon, not a sprint, and gradual, consistent effort yields the best results. For personalized advice, consider consulting a dietitian, especially if you have underlying medical conditions that affect weight or appetite.

Conclusion: Strategic Choices for Sustainable Gains

For anyone asking "what is high in calories to gain weight," the answer lies in a strategic shift toward nutrient-dense options rather than simply eating more junk food. By prioritizing healthy fats, quality proteins, and complex carbohydrates, you can create the necessary calorie surplus to gain weight effectively. Incorporating high-calorie foods like nuts, avocados, whole-fat dairy, and lean meats, along with regular strength training, promotes the growth of muscle mass. This balanced approach not only helps you reach your weight goals but also supports overall health and wellness, providing a sustainable path to a stronger, healthier body.

Frequently Asked Questions

To gain weight quickly and healthily, focus on calorie-dense, nutrient-rich foods such as nuts, avocados, whole grains, and lean proteins. Consuming 700-1,000 extra calories a day through these foods, combined with strength training, can help accelerate weight gain.

For steady weight gain, a daily surplus of 300-500 extra calories is recommended. For faster weight gain, aim for 700-1,000 extra calories per day above your maintenance level. A calorie calculator can provide an estimate, but individual needs may vary.

While junk food is high in calories, it promotes unhealthy fat gain and lacks essential nutrients. Focusing on nutrient-dense foods is crucial for building muscle and healthy fat, leading to a healthier body composition.

Yes, high-calorie beverages like homemade protein shakes, smoothies, and whole milk are an excellent way to increase your calorie intake without feeling overly full. This is especially helpful for those with a poor appetite.

When in a calorie surplus, consuming extra calories from protein tends to increase muscle mass rather than fat, especially when combined with resistance training. However, total calorie intake is the critical factor for weight gain, whether from fat, protein, or carbs.

Resistance training, or strength training, is crucial for building lean muscle mass during weight gain. Exercises like weightlifting and bodyweight workouts promote muscle hypertrophy, ensuring your weight gain is healthy.

If you have a small appetite, try eating smaller, more frequent meals throughout the day instead of three large ones. Additionally, incorporate calorie-dense snacks and beverages, such as nuts, trail mix, and high-calorie smoothies, to boost your intake.

References

  1. 1
  2. 2
  3. 3
  4. 4
  5. 5

Medical Disclaimer

This content is for informational purposes only and should not replace professional medical advice.